Tucker, Gainesville Bring Impressive Credentials to Football Semifinals

Class 5A semifinal matches recent state champions

One of the more notable matchups in the Georgia High School Association Football semifinals this week matches recent state champions Tucker and Gainesville.

Gainesville, the defending Class 5A champion, plays at Tucker, winners of the Class 4A title in 2008 and 2011. Game time is 7:30 p.m. Friday, Dec. 6.

The winner will face either Kell or Creekside in the Class 5A final next weekend.

According to the Georgia High School Football Daily, Tucker is in the semifinals for the fifth time in seven years. Gainesville is playing in its third straight final four, and fourth time in five seasons.
